What makes District of Ruzomberok worth visiting on a road trip?
District of Ruzomberok is worth visiting on a road trip for its mix of mountain scenery, a UNESCO-listed village, caves, lakes, and easy access to the Tatras. A road trip in District of Ruzomberok puts you close to Vlkolinec, Malino Brdo, and the Demanovska Valley, with short drives to Orava Castle and High Tatras viewpoints. The region balances nature, culture, and outdoor activities, making it an excellent hub for scenic drives, hikes, thermal spas in Besenova, and relaxed lakeside stops around Liptovska Mara.
What are the most popular road trips that feature District of Ruzomberok?
The most popular road trips that feature District of Ruzomberok connect Liptov, the Low Tatras, and the High Tatras with castle towns and lakes. A classic loop includes Ruzomberok, Vlkolinec, Demanovska Cave, Liptovska Mara, and Orava Castle, then continues to Strbske Pleso and Tatranska Lomnica. Another favored route pairs District of Ruzomberok with Banska Bystrica and Slovak Paradise National Park for gorges and waterfalls. These balanced itineraries keep driving times reasonable and showcase standout stops across northern and central Slovakia.
What are the most scenic destinations to include on a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ok?
Top scenic destinations for a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ok range from mountain lookouts to historic villages. Do not miss Vlkolinec for rural views, Hrabovo and the cable car to Malino Brdo for panoramas, and the Demanovska Valley for caves and forest drives. Liptovska Mara offers sunsets and shoreline viewpoints, while Orava Castle adds dramatic river gorge scenery. For alpine vistas, add Strbske Pleso and Tatranska Lomnica in the High Tatras, plus Kvacianska and Prosiecka valleys for quieter gorge walks and photo stops.
What are the best things to do on a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ok?
The best things to do on a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ok blend outdoor adventure and culture. Ride the cable car from Hrabovo to Malino Brdo for hiking or biking, tour Demanovska Cave, and stroll the wooden houses of Vlkolinec. Spend time at Liptovska Mara for kayaking or lakeside walks, and explore Orava Castle’s courtyards and towers. In Liptovsky Mikulas, relax at thermal parks or add e-biking in Kvacianska Valley. Winter visitors can ski at Jasna or Malino Brdo with scenic drives between slopes.
How many days do I need for a road trip that features District of Ruzomberok?
You typically need 5 to 7 days for a well-paced road trip that features District of Ruzomberok. This allows time for Vlkolinec, Demanovska Cave, Liptovska Mara, Orava Castle, and at least one day in the High Tatras. With 3 to 4 days, you can still cover highlights close to Ruzomberok. With 8 to 10 days, add Banska Bystrica or Slovak Paradise National Park and build in low-mileage days for hiking, spas, and scenic drives, keeping the itinerary balanced and enjoyable.
What is the best time of year to take a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ok?
The best time for a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ok is late spring (May to June) and early autumn (September to early October) for mild weather, clearer trails, and fewer crowds. Summer offers long days and warm lake weather but is busier in the Tatras. Winter suits skiers and snow lovers, with scenic mountain drives and resorts like Jasna and Malino Brdo. If driving in winter, plan for snow, shorter daylight, and possible mountain road restrictions, and allow extra time between destinations.
What is the cheapest time to go on a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ok?
The cheapest time for a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ok is during the shoulder and off-peak months, especially November to March outside holiday periods. Rates for hotels and rental cars tend to be lower, and attractions are quieter. Early spring and late autumn can also be value-friendly while still offering good hiking conditions. Weekdays are often cheaper than weekends, and choosing a compact car and standard hotels helps keep costs down without compromising the core experience of the region.
How far in advance should I book a road trip that features District of Ruzomberok?
You should book a road trip that features District of Ruzomberok 3 to 6 months in advance for peak travel periods like July to August and the winter ski season. For spring and autumn, 1 to 3 months is often enough to secure preferred hotels and car categories. Flights can benefit from earlier booking, and popular room types or automatic cars can sell out first. Booking ahead also helps lock in better rates and align optional tours or tickets with your driving schedule.
Do I need an international driving permit for a road trip that passes through District of Ruzomberok?
Most travelers do not need an international driving permit for a road trip that passes through District of Ruzomberok if their license is in the Latin alphabet and recognized in Slovakia. However, an IDP is recommended for licenses issued outside the EU or if your license is not in the Latin alphabet. Rental companies may have their own requirements, such as a minimum age, a 1-year driving record, and a physical credit card. Always carry your passport, home license, and booking documents when driving.
What type of vehicle is best for a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ok?
A compact car or compact SUV is best for a road trip that includes District of Ruzomberok, balancing fuel economy with comfort on mountain roads. In winter, ensure the rental has proper winter tires and consider snow chains where permitted. Manual transmissions are common and often cheaper; automatics may be limited. Check whether your rental includes a Slovak motorway vignette and confirm luggage space for all travelers. Vehicles with good ground clearance help on rural detours, while city segments remain easy to navigate.

What is the best 1-week road trip itinerary that includes District of Ruzomberok?
A practical 1-week road trip itinerary that includes District of Ruzomberok focuses on Liptov, Orava, and the High Tatras. Spend days 1 to 2 in Ruzomberok, Hrabovo, Malino Brdo, and Vlkolinec. Day 3 explores Demanovska Cave and Liptovska Mara. Day 4 visits Orava Castle and Zuberec. Days 5 to 6 head to Strbske Pleso and Tatranska Lomnica for hiking and viewpoints. Day 7 returns via Kvacianska Valley for a short gorge walk, keeping the route scenic and the driving relaxed.
